The Critical Role of Quality Assurance in A/B Testing Success
Introduction
Why Most A/B Tests Fail Before They Even Start
Did you know 77% of companies struggle with A/B testing accuracy? The culprit isn’t poor strategy; it’s inadequate quality assurance.

A/B testing quality assurance process visualization with variant comparison
A/B testing drives data-driven decisions for millions of businesses. Without proper QA, you’re making decisions based on flawed data.
What you’ll learn:
- Why QA is non-negotiable for valid A/B test results
- The complete QA process for A/B testing
- Step-by-step checklist for error-free tests
- Common pitfalls and how to avoid them
The Hidden Cost of Skipping QA in A/B Testing
What Happens When QA Fails?
Poor QA leads to unreliable results. Your business makes decisions based on incorrect data.
Common consequences include:
- Incorrect variant implementation
- Tracking errors that skew results
- Sample ratio mismatch (SRM) issues
- Lost revenue from flawed decisions
- Wasted engineering resources
Real-world impact: Companies lose an average of $100K annually from bad A/B test data.
What Is A/B Testing Quality Assurance?
Defining QA in Experimentation
QA ensures your A/B test measures what it’s supposed to measure. It validates technical implementation before launch.
Key QA components:
- Correct variant rendering across devices
- Accurate event tracking and attribution
- Proper randomization and traffic allocation
- No JavaScript errors or broken functionality
- Consistent user experience delivery
The goal: Launch tests that produce trustworthy, actionable insights.
The Complete A/B Testing QA Process
Phase 1: Pre-Implementation Planning
Define clear success metrics before coding begins. Ambiguous metrics lead to implementation errors.
Planning checklist:
- Document hypothesis clearly
- Specify primary and secondary metrics
- Define audience targeting criteria
- Establish statistical significance thresholds
- Set expected test duration
Why this matters: 60% of QA issues stem from unclear requirements.

Alt text: Five-phase A/B testing quality assurance workflow diagram
Phase 2: Development QA
Validate code quality before deployment. Catch errors in controlled environments first.
Development steps:
- Review variant code for accuracy
- Test on staging/development servers
- Check responsive design across breakpoints
- Validate tracking implementation
- Run browser compatibility tests
Pro tip: Use feature flags to test variants in production safely.
Phase 3: Pre-Launch Testing
This is your final validation checkpoint. Every element must work perfectly.
Critical pre-launch checks:
- Verify correct traffic allocation percentages
- Confirm tracking fires on all interactions
- Test edge cases and error states
- Validate cross-browser functionality
- Check mobile app behavior
Tools to use: Browser DevTools, analytics debuggers, network monitoring.
Phase 4: Launch Monitoring
The first 24 hours reveal critical issues. Monitor actively during this window.
What to monitor:
- Sample ratio mismatch (SRM) indicators
- Unexpected metric movements
- Error rates and console logs
- Traffic distribution accuracy
- Conversion funnel completion rates
Red flags: Traffic splits deviating >2% from expected ratios.
Phase 5: Ongoing Validation
Continuous monitoring prevents data corruption. Don’t assume tests run correctly indefinitely.
Weekly validation tasks:
- Review SRM indicators
- Check for tracking degradation
- Monitor external factor impacts
- Verify no code conflicts emerged
- Assess data quality scores
Best practice: Set up automated alerts for anomalies.
Essential A/B Testing QA Checklist
Pre-Launch Checklist
Use this before every test launch:
Technical Validation
- Variants render correctly in all browsers
- Mobile responsive design works properly
- No JavaScript console errors present
- Page load times remain acceptable
- All CTAs function as intended
Tracking Validation
- Analytics events fire correctly
- Conversion goals track properly
- User attributes captured accurately
- Revenue tracking works (if applicable)
- Attribution model functions correctly
Configuration Validation
- Traffic allocation percentages correct
- Audience targeting rules accurate
- Exclusion criteria implemented properly
- Test duration set appropriately
- Statistical parameters configured correctly
Post-Launch Monitoring Checklist
Daily checks for the first week:
- Sample ratio mismatch within acceptable range
- No unexpected metric anomalies
- Error rates normal across variants
- Traffic distribution stable
- No external events impacting results
Weekly checks:
- Data quality remains high
- No tracking degradation occurred
- Statistical validity still achievable
- External factors documented
Common A/B Testing QA Pitfalls
Mistake #1: Insufficient Cross-Browser Testing
73% of QA failures involve browser compatibility issues. Different browsers render code differently.
Solution: Test on Chrome, Firefox, Safari, Edge, and mobile browsers.
Mistake #2: Ignoring Sample Ratio Mismatch
SRM indicates serious data quality problems. It means traffic isn’t splitting correctly.
How to detect: Expected 50/50 split showing 52/48? Investigate immediately.
Solution: Use SRM calculators and halt tests showing mismatch.
Mistake #3: Poor Mobile Testing
Mobile accounts for 60% of web traffic. Desktop-only QA misses critical issues.
Solution: Test on actual devices, not just emulators.
Mistake #4: Inadequate Tracking Validation
If tracking fails, your entire test is worthless. Garbage in, garbage out.
Solution: Manually trigger every tracked event during QA.
Mistake #5: Skipping Edge Case Testing
Real users behave unpredictably. Edge cases reveal breaking points.
Examples to test:
- Ad blockers enabled
- Slow network connections
- Disabled JavaScript
- Extreme screen sizes
- Unusual user journeys
Tools for Effective A/B Testing QA
Essential QA Tools
Browser DevTools: Built-in debugging for all major browsers.
Google Tag Assistant: Validates Google Analytics and Tag Manager implementation.
Charles Proxy: Monitors network traffic and API calls.
BrowserStack: Tests across multiple browsers and devices simultaneously.
Optimizely/VWO Debuggers: Platform-specific testing tools.
BrillMark Could Be Your Free QA Checklist
Get the Complete A/B Testing QA Toolkit
Streamline your QA process with our comprehensive resources:
- Complete pre-launch checklist (printable PDF)
- Post-launch monitoring schedule
- SRM calculator spreadsheet
- Common error troubleshooting guide
- Browser compatibility matrix
Conclusion
Quality Assurance: Your Competitive Advantage
Rigorous QA transforms A/B testing from guesswork to science. Without it, you’re flying blind.
Key takeaways:
- QA catches 90% of issues before they impact decisions
- Systematic processes beat ad-hoc checking
- Pre-launch validation saves time and money
- Continuous monitoring prevents data corruption
The bigger picture: Companies with strong QA processes achieve 3x higher test velocity and 50% better decision accuracy.
Your next step: Use the QA checklist and implement it in your next A/B test. Track the difference in data quality.
Questions about implementing QA for your tests? Drop a comment below or subscribe for weekly experimentation insights.










